    Abstract: A vibration dampening handle for a powered apparatus includes an elongated gripping member having first and second opposite ends and a longitudinal axis extending through the first and second ends, and a wall defining an inner bore and having an inner surface. The inner bore extending along the longitudinal axis at least partially through the gripping member, and opens on at least the first end of the gripping member. A weighted mass is disposed at the second free cantilevered end of the gripping member. An elongate elastic beam member is attached to the gripping member. A portion of the beam member is disposed within the inner bore and is spaced apart from the inner surface. The beam member further includes a first end that extends beyond the first end of the gripping member and includes a fastening member adapted to connect the handle to the powered apparatus.

    Abstract: A flexible molded grip for an implement handle having a pattern on the surface of portions raised above adjacent areas, with the surfaces of the raised portions textured. The raised textured portions may extend in the range of about 0.5 mm to 2 mm above the intermediate smooth portions. The area of each of the raised portions may be in the range of about 100-200 percent (%) of the area of the intermediate spaces. The pattern of raised portions may include patterns such as polygonal, circular, oval and elliptical patterns. The method includes forming raised portions in a mold and forming textured surfaces on the raised portions after removal from the mold.

    Abstract: A light flexible hand grip and method of making with an inner tubular core of flexible rubber with apertures formed therein and an outer tubular cover disposed over the core with a lighter weight annular flexible foam spacer between the core and outer cover. The spacer may be formed by injecting curable material through the apertures. The apertures may be formed by inserting a mandrel in the core, punching the holes and removing the mandrel.
